About the Item
Iris Amber Frida with cuts stacking vessel, Pia Wüstenberg
Dimensions: D 13 x H 20
Materials: cut glass, wood
With its sculpted glass topped by Curly Birch, Poppy is an exquisite vessel. This delightful piece finds heritage in the refined skills of Bohemian glass cutting and the long rooted tradition of forestry and woodwork in Karelia, Finland.
Handmade in Europe: hand blown glass (Czechia), handturned wood (Finland).
The materials then come to our warehouse in North Germany where they are fitted and assembled.
Pia Wüstenberg, Utopia
Pia Wüstenberg is a creative with a passion for materials and craft. She graduated from the Royal College of Arts Design Products course in 2011 and was running her own freelance studio in East London till summer 2017. After this her studio relocated to rural North Germany, allowing better access to the European crafts and more time to dream. Pia is a freelance designer at Utopia and utility and owner of the brand (which involves everything from heavy lifting to drawing up new ideas).

Albaret Medium Glass Vase with Amber Detail by Borek Sipek for Driade
Located in Brooklyn, NY
"An elegant blown glass vase with amber color decorations, Albaret is perfect for a flower bouquet and is extremely joyful as a glacette.
Borek Sipek (1949-2016) studied interior design at the school for Arts and Crafts in Prague from 1964-1968. He went to Germany to study architecture at the Kunsthochschule in Hamburg. He also studied aesthetics and philosophy. In 1983, he moved to the Netherlands and set up the design office that provided a base for his subsequent explorations of oriental and occidental arts and crafts. His fateful encounter with Driade resulted in furniture and objects. The ideas eventually found their way into the Eidos, Malastrana and Follies Collections. Sipek's systematic revisitations of traditional craft techniques and materials have won several prestigious awards including, the Croix Chevalier Dans L'ordre Des Arts Et Des Lettres from the French Government in 1991. In 1993, he won the Prins Bernard Fons Prize for architecture and arts. Sipek has an international reputation as an imaginative and versatile artist. He was appointed Prague castle architect by Czech president, Vaclav Havel. He worked from 1992 to 1996 on architectural detailing and other features of Joze Plecnik...
